Chocolate Chip Cookie Cake

A delightful twist on the traditional chocolate chip cookie, this cake is thick, soft, and chewy with rich chocolate flavor. Perfect for any occasion.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Course Dessert
Cuisine American
Servings 8 servings
Calories 320 kcal

Ingredients
  

Main ingredients

  • 2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our Forms the base of your cake, creating a tender and fluffy texture.
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da A key leavening agent that gives the cake its delightful rise.
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t Enhances flavors and balances sweetness.
  • 1 cup unsalted butter, softened Adds richness and a creamy consistency.
  • 1 cup granulated sugar Sweetens the cake and helps create a lovely crust.
  • 1 cup packed brown sugar Infuses the cake with a deep, caramel-like flavor.
  • 2 large eggs Acts as a binding agent.
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ract Adds a warm, fragrant note.
  • 2 cups semisweet chocolate chips Creates pockets of gooey chocolate.

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a 9-inch round cake pan with parchment paper or lightly grease it.
  • In a medium b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, baking soda, and salt until well combined. Set aside.
  • In a large bowl, use a mixer to beat the softened but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ar together on medium speed until light and fluffy, about 3-4 minutes.
  • Add the eggs one at a time, beating well after each addition. Stir in the vanilla extract until fully incorporated.
  • Gradually add the dry flour mixture into the wet ingredients, mixing on low speed until just combined, stopping once there are no streaks of flour.
  • Fold in the chocolate chips until evenly distributed.
  • Transfer the dough into the prepared cake pan, spreading it out evenly.

Baking

  • Bake in the preheated oven for about 25-30 minutes, or until the top is golden brown and a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ean or with a few moist crumbs.
  • Remove the cake from the oven and let it cool in the pan for 10 minutes before transferring it to a wire rack to cool completely.
  • Once cooled, slice and serve.

Notes

Serve warm with vanilla ice cream or a drizzle of chocolate or caramel sauce. Consider adding fresh berries on the side for a refreshing twist.
